Organizational Profile
The University of Global Health Equity (UGHE) is a new kind of university focused on training the next generation of global leaders in health care delivery. The university launched in Rwanda in September 2015 with its flagship degree program: The Master of Science in Global Health Delivery. Through an academic experience uniquely rooted in the values of equity, students are empowered to both ease suffering at the bedside and drive transformational, systemic changes to the health system.
UGHE is an initiative of Partners in Health (PIH), an internationally recognized non-profit organization whose mission is to provide a preferential option for the poor in health care. In over nearly three decades of operating alongside public sectors in countries around the world, PIH has developed a model to deliver high quality health care to some of the world’s most marginalized communities. Nowhere has this impact been more profound than in Rwanda, where Inshuti Mu Buzima—PIH’s sister organization—and our government partners have driven innovation for a decade.

Key Duties and Responsibilities:
• Tabulate transport requests from students/staff/visitors, to various destinations. At all times keep organized records of vehicles and requests and communicate transport bookings with all drivers in advance
• Schedule daily and weekly transport requests and communicating effectively with staff and responding to their requirements.
• Assist in the coordination of vehicle, supervision of drivers, and management of students/staff/visitor’s movements.
• Ensure all bookings and transport of guests are organized in advance and provided support throughout their time with UGHE.
• Together with the Transport and Logistics Coordinator, ensure the safe and reliable transportation of UGHE staff, students, and visitors
• Ensure all drivers of the Institution’s controls vehicles have read and fully understood the Vehicle Usage Policy and Vehicle Code of Conduct.
• Maintain proper records of fuel consumption and service of vehicle from approved garage.
• Report maintenance and repair needs for transportation vehicles
• Check that vehicles have valid motor vehicle inspection certificate, comprehensive insurance and valid Log Book.
• Prepare and follow up on transport payment documentation with vendors in liaison with the finance procedures.
• Manage vehicle usage ensuring all employees and drivers comply with the organization Vehicle Usage Policy, any accidents or damaged are fully reported to P&L Coordinator.
• Ensure the vehicle log book(s) are always updated to document the use of the vehicles
• Facilitate the hiring of additional driving staff as needed
• Monitor and report on transportation costs
• Research and suggest cost-effective transport methods
• Stay up-to-date with safety regulations
• Perform any other duty as may be assigned from time to time.
